Marigold Cafe & Bakery est situé au 4605 Centennial Blvd, Colorado Springs, et propose une boulangerie, un restaurant et un service traiteur, avec un menu qui ravit les amateurs de desserts autant que les gourmets. Les clients louent un personnel attentif, des desserts généreux tels que le cheesecake à la framboise, le gâteau au chocolat allemand et des baguettes fraîches, sans oublier les soupes et les plats principaux. Le propriétaire, Gus Nehmes, est connu pour son service engageant; le lieu est décrit comme convivial pour les enfants et offrant de nombreuses places de parking.
